Gondwana Ecotours is thrilled to announce its new “Solar Maximum” Alaska Northern Lights Adventure, an eight-day tour designed to take advantage of a once-in-a-decade celestial event. As the sun peaks in its 11-year cycle, known as the solar maximum, there has been a surge in the intensity and frequency of the Aurora Borealis. This tour is an exclusive opportunity for guests to witness the northern lights at their most spectacular.
Guests will travel to the heart of Alaska’s auroral oval, a prime location for viewing the northern lights. By night, you’ll hunt for the mesmerizing displays of color from a cozy, family-owned lodge with stunning panoramic views. When the aurora is active, you’ll receive a personal wake-up call to ensure you don’t miss a single moment of the celestial show. Professional photographers will be on hand to teach you how to capture the perfect shot of the dancing lights.
During the day, the adventure continues with a variety of authentic Alaskan experiences. The tour highlights include:
- Dogsledding through snowy forests with a local musher.
- Learning the game of curling from enthusiastic locals.
- Enjoying a meal and hearing stories from a family of off-grid homesteaders.
- Soaking in the natural, steaming waters of a geothermal hot spring.
- Sharing tea with a family of reindeer herders and hiking with their friendly animals.
- Exploring a unique ice sculpture museum.
Jared Sternberg, founder of Gondwana Ecotours, emphasizes the personal connections that make the trip unforgettable. “The best part of this tour is the people we meet,” Sternberg says. “We visit a local family who lives off the grid and hear about their lifestyle in the Alaskan backcountry. We learn the game of curling from interesting locals, and even have tea with a family who raises reindeer.”
Gondwana Ecotours is offering several departures for the Alaska Northern Lights Adventure from September 2025 to March 2026. The eight-day tour includes all lodging, meals, and the special aurora wake-up calls. Flights are not included.
